Yildiz, future Juve. Sign until 2027: 'Too good to be true'

The young Turkish talent renewed with the Bianconeri and made the first statements after the extension of the contract

Yildiz has officially renewed his contract with Juventus. The young Turkish striker signed with the Bianconeri until 2027. The club and coach seem determined to bet on him, having seen him at work last season with Primavera first and then in Next Gen.


Allegri saw him up close during the retirement and has already thrown him in Serie A, first against Udinese and then against Bologna. At the debut he highlighted his talent with a good leg play. Qualities that the footballer then continued to show during training.


Juventus, official the renewal of Yildiz: the press release

This is the company's note: "Kenan Yildiz renews with Juventus until 2027. The 2005-class Turkish striker, who landed in the Bianconeri in July 2022, extends the duration of his contract after unforgettable weeks. First the tour in the United States with the First Team, then the debut in Serie A, in Udine, in the success against Udinese last August 20 and, a few days ago, the first time at the Allianz Stadium, against Bologna. The renovation closes an August full of dreams come true. The signing, and the special moments just mentioned, are the culmine of all the work done since his arrival from Bayern Munich. Last season, for him, 37 appearances with Mister Paolo Montero's Under 19 and 15 goals scored, in addition to the debut among the professionals with Juventus Next Gen on December 17, 2022 against Virtus Verona. Stages of a path built with talent and determination. Now a signature on the future. Congratulations, Kenan!"
